宋明阳
- 作品数:4 被引量:4H指数:2
- 供职机构:河南师范大学计算机与信息工程学院更多>>
- 发文基金:河南省科技攻关计划国家自然科学基金河南省高等学校青年骨干教师资助计划项目更多>>
- 相关领域:自动化与计算机技术文化科学更多>>
- Visual Studio 与MATLAB协同编程方法研究
- Visual Studio(VS)与MATLAB 协同编程技术充分结合了前者在程序设计方面的灵活性与后者强大的数学函数库功能,优势互补。然而,该结合在工程实践方面偏弱,不利于两者的大规模应用。针对该问题,文章基于VS 与...
- 袁培燕宋明阳
- 关键词:VISUALSTUDIOMATLABDLL文件COM组件
- Visual Studio与MATLAB协同编程方法研究被引量:1
- 2016年
- Visual Studio(VS)与MATLAB协同编程技术充分结合了前者在程序设计方面的灵活性与后者强大的数学函数库功能,优势互补。然而,该结合在工程实践方面偏弱,不利于两者的大规模应用。针对该问题,文章基于VS与MATLAB协同编程的3种方案,通过具体实例详细阐述两者协同编程的实现步骤,分析了3种方案各自的优缺点,以期降低初学者的学习门槛。
- 袁培燕宋明阳
- 关键词:VISUALSTUDIOMATLABDLL文件COM组件
- 机会路由算法中层次化的辅助信息获取机制被引量:2
- 2018年
- 信息辅助型路由是一种依赖额外信息协助节点高效地转发数据包的机会路由机制。然而目前的信息辅助型路由算法中节点间辅助信息的获取以一种洪泛的方式进行,造成了网络资源浪费。针对此问题,提出了一种层次化的辅助信息获取机制。一方面,互为邻居的节点之间进行信息获取,保证信息更新速度较快。另一方面,将节点分为社会性节点和普通节点,使信息的获取主要发生在社会性节点与普通节点之间,以保证信息的网络覆盖率较高。通过有选择性地共享信息可以显著地减少节点间信息获取次数。实验结果表明,在不显著影响路由算法基本性能指标的前提下,该机制可以减少大约80%的辅助信息获取次数。
- 宋明阳袁培燕
- 关键词:机会网络路由协议辅助信息社会性
- 移动机会网络中一种轻量级的分布式社会距离路由算法被引量:2
- 2018年
- 目前大部分机会路由算法采取洪泛的方式进行辅助信息的交换造成网络资源浪费严重。针对此问题,提出了一种分布式社会距离路由算法。首先,通过分析节点间接触的稳定性与规律性来确定朋友关系。其次,通过朋友关系来构建节点间的社会距离;进一步地,每个节点维护一张用于记录当前已知的到其他节点的最短社会距离表,通过朋友节点之间相互交换并比较表中信息来不断更新最短社会距离。由于社会距离的构建与更新只需要朋友之间交换信息而并不需要全部节点来参与,极大地减少了辅助信息的交换次数。最后,数据包被发送到与其目的节点社会距离较近的中继节点,保证了数据包高效率地投递。实验结果表明:与接触和传输记录的概率路由(PRo PHET)算法相比投递率提升约3%,包传输延时降低约27%,辅助信息交换次数减少约63%;与基于中心度与相似度的路由(Sim Bet)算法相比包投递率提升约11%,包传输延时方面基本持平,辅助信息交换次数减少约63%。社会距离路由算法在可扩展性方面的良好表现,为移动机会网络大规模部署提供了理论支撑。
- 袁培燕宋明阳
- 关键词:朋友关系辅助信息社会距离